
Ford Ranger Airbag Recall: What You Should Know
In a significant move, Ford has announced a recall affecting over 100,000 Ranger pickups from the model years 2024 through 2026 due to a critical issue with the side curtain airbags. The National Highway Traffic Safety Administration (NHTSA) reported that these airbags may tear upon deployment, which can drastically compromise the safety of passengers during a collision.
The Nature of the Problem
The problem arises when the airbags come into contact with the inner reinforcement flange of the vehicle’s B-pillar, leading to potential tears. This poses serious risks to occupants in the event of an accident, as the airbags are designed to protect against injuries.

What Ford is Doing to Fix the Issue
Ford plans to rectify this problem by installing protective shields on affected vehicles. However, the automaker has informed owners that these shields are not currently available and will likely be ready by the fourth quarter of 2025. Until then, Ford encourages affected Ranger owners to stay informed through the NHTSA recalls website or Ford’s own recall site.
Previous Recalls and Their Implications
The recent recalls indicate a pattern. In August, Ford already had called back 2025 Ranger models due to a brake booster defect, and prior to that, the 2024 models faced issues related to rearview camera footage.
